| Genoa and Palermo are reportedly ready to do battle for highly rated Brazilian forward Nilmar.
The 24-year-old has won plaudits for his performances at Internacional - the club that produced Alexandre Pato.
Palermo set their sights on luring Nilmar during the summer, but the deal died at the 11th hour, as the two clubs couldn't agree a fee.
The Rosanero had been close to signing Genoa star and current Serie A Capocannoniere Diego Milito but they lost out to the Grifone when they turned their attentions to Nilmar.
Ironically, Brazilian website Globoesporte claims that Genoa are ready to fight Palermo for Nilmar's signature in the January transfer window.
A Grifone scout was spotted at Internacional's recent encounter with Estudiantes and the Rossoblu are said to be looking for a second striker to support Milito.
